Creating a Pet-Friendly Oasis: The Ultimate Guide to Pet-Safe Indoor Plants

Creating a safe and harmonious environment for our beloved pets is a top priority for many pet owners. One way to achieve this is by incorporating pet-friendly indoor plants into our homes. Not only do these plants add beauty and freshness to our living spaces, but they also provide a safe and natural way to enhance our well-being while ensuring the health and safety of our furry friends. In this guide, we'll explore the best pet-friendly indoor plants and provide tips on how to care for them effectively.
